Experience the history of Romania from behind the wheel on the Red Patrol Communist Driving Tour with Dacia. This ultimate classic car tour of Bucharest takes you back in time by driving a fully restored Romanian vintage car from the 70s and 80s.
Embark on a private 3-3.5 hour tour by car, exploring the city's landmarks such as the Parliament House, "Victoria Socialismului" Boulevard, the Romanian Communist Party Headquarter, the Revolution Square, the Press House, and Ceausescu's private residence and more others.
Discover the city's panoramic views on a unique 30 km drive on the grand boulevards built in the 20s to 40s, when Bucharest was known as "Little Paris." Drive yourself or with a private driver in a fully restored Romanian Dacia car, which was made during the Socialist times over 30 years ago.
During the tour, you will have the opportunity to hop on or hop off the car at the main landmarks of the circuit, capturing the best photo shots of your travel. Furthermore, you will also hear fascinating life stories that portray the way a real comrade lived in the Communist era in Bucharest.
Get ready to feel like a comrade as you drive around the city in an authentic Dacia car, a true symbol of the Romanian nation. Your tour guide will be an English-speaking guide, accompanying you throughout the journey.
